# Expansion: Westmoor Region (Managers Only)

Quick summary for branch managers: we're moving ahead with three new sites in the Westmoor region, starting with Larchfield in the spring. Staffing plans and fit-out budgets are being finalised, and regional leads will get hiring targets shortly. Keep this off the floor for now. The confidential note below covers the bigger picture.

board note of yahap-kagep: The western region missed its Sorax quota by 12.6 percent last quarter. Sorysek Systems plans to raise the Kelax list price by 31.1 percent in February. The steering committee signed off on a budget of $425.9 million for Project Fenwyn. The renewal with Pelmirax Systems closes at $246.8 million a year, 37.3 percent below the last contract.

## Building Access — Spares Room (Hullbrook Annex)

Contractors: the spare hardware room is down the east corridor on the ground floor, third door on the left. Sign in at the front desk first and grab a visitor lanyard. Anything you take out, jot it in the blue logbook — yes, even the little stuff. The door self-locks, so don't wedge it. To get in, punch in the code below.

staff pass of hagug-taguf = bdg-HJ-9

Hi,

Welcome aboard. Quick heads-up: the Marrowtide zero-downtime migration service rotated its credentials this morning. The old key stops working Friday. All schema migrations run through the dual-write shim, so apply changes via the migration queue, never directly against the primary. If a migration stalls mid-expand, do not roll back manually — page the on-call instead. Config lives in your local overrides file under the migrations block. Replace the old credential there with the new key below.

gateway credential: qvz23-XSZTNBjrucz4Q49XMT1TuVw

From: A. Severin, to: L. Okafor

Lena, the pending request covers the Bramleigh modernization program: 1.8M over two years, split between equipment renewal and the Cartwell training initiative. Finance has verified the cost basis; the open question is phasing, as the board prefers a staged release tied to milestone reviews.

Please note the second tranche assumes the Dunmore facility stays operational through next year. Full justification files are with the program office. The strategic rationale appears in the note below.

confidential, bawip-fahap: Gross margin on Ulaael came in at 5 percent against a plan of 10 percent. Only 5 of the 100 pilot accounts renewed Ulaael, so a churn review is set for July 1.